The Significance of Churches in Brooklyn

Churches are not merely places for worship; they are the bedrock of the community. They offer a sanctuary for individuals seeking solace, guidance, and a sense of belonging. In the bustling borough of Brooklyn, churches serve multiple roles:

  • Spiritual Guidance: Many residents turn to churches for spiritual counseling and support during difficult times.
  • Community Engagement: Churches often organize community service projects, which help in fostering a spirit of camaraderie among locals.
  • Cultural Preservation: Through religious practices and celebrations, churches help preserve cultural identities and traditions.
  • Social Services: Many churches provide vital services such as food banks, counseling, and educational programs.

Types of Churches in Brooklyn

Brooklyn is renowned for its eclectic mix of religious institutions. From historic synagogues to modern churches, the diversity is truly remarkable. Let's explore some prominent types of churches in Brooklyn:

Protestant Churches

Protestant churches are abundant in Brooklyn, each with its unique denomination, ranging from Anglican to Baptist. These churches often emphasize community involvement and personal faith journeys. Popular Protestant denominations in Brooklyn include:

  • Evangelical Lutheran Church in America
  • United Methodist Church
  • Baptist Churches

Catholic Churches

Catholicism has a significant presence in Brooklyn, with numerous parishes serving the local population. These churches often host various sacraments and community events throughout the year.

Synagogues

Brooklyn is home to a vibrant Jewish community, and synagogues play an essential role in preserving Jewish culture and traditions. They offer a range of educational programs and community support services:

  • Orthodox Synagogues
  • Reform Synagogues
  • Conservative Synagogues

Non-Denominational Churches

In recent years, non-denominational churches have gained popularity in Brooklyn. These churches often focus on contemporary worship experiences and community outreach efforts, making them appealing to younger generations.

Community Engagement Through Faith-Based Initiatives

Churches in Brooklyn are actively involved in community service, which significantly impacts local neighborhoods. They organize various initiatives aimed at improving the lives of residents:

  • Food Drives: Many churches regularly organize food drives to distribute essential supplies to those in need. This helps alleviate hunger and supports local food pantries.
  • Health Clinics: Some churches host health fairs or clinics that provide free medical services, vaccinations, and health education to the community.
  • Youth Programs: By establishing youth programs, churches offer mentoring, education, and recreational activities to inspire the next generation.

Modern Challenges and Opportunities for Churches in Brooklyn

While Brooklyn's churches continue to thrive, they also face several challenges in a rapidly changing world. Understanding these challenges is crucial for fostering future growth. Some key challenges include:

  • Declining Attendance: More people are attending less traditional forms of worship, which has led to declining attendance in some established churches.
  • Financial Strain: Many churches struggle with financial sustainability due to decreased donations and increasing operational costs.
  • Technology Integration: Adapting to technological advancements is essential to reach younger audiences and engage with the community effectively.
